Hershey, Pa. – Gannon senior Annie Yovich has been named the PSAC Women's Golf Champion Scholar. The award was presented on Sunday afternoon at the PSAC Women's Golf Championship at the Hershey East Course.

The PSAC Champion Scholar Awards are modeled after the NCAA's Elite 89 award and honor the student-athlete with the top grade point average who is competing at the site of each of the PSAC's 23 team championship finals. The selection criteria for the Champion Scholar Awards is identical to that of the NCAA Elite 89 awards, which honor the student-athlete with the top GPA at each of the championship finals sites of the 89 NCAA championships across all three divisions – I, II, and III.

A native of Mill Village, Pa. and a graduate of Fort LeBoeuf, Yovich has completed 103 credits towards her degree in occupational therapy and currently holds a cumulative grade point average of 3.927.
